The 130° Short Proximal Femur Nail Antirotation – II (PFNA-II) Cannulated is a high-performance intramedullary fixation system designed for the effective treatment of proximal femoral fractures, especially in osteoporotic bone. Its 130° neck–shaft angle provides optimal anatomical alignment, while the antirotation helical blade ensures superior purchase and rotational stability.
Manufactured from medical-grade stainless steel / titanium alloy, this short PFNA-II nail features a cannulated design for precise, minimally invasive insertion over a guide wire. The system allows controlled impaction of cancellous bone, reducing bone loss and improving fixation strength. Its short length minimizes surgical time, blood loss, and soft-tissue trauma, making it ideal for elderly patients.
The PFNA-II system supports early weight bearing, faster rehabilitation, and long-term implant stability, making it a trusted choice for orthopedic trauma surgeons worldwide.
